The e-Poster that will be displayed at the 2nd International Innovation Technology Proceedings 2024 event, is made by paying attention to the following provisions
  1. 1 (one) poster in Softfile format, A4 Portrait Orientation (21cm x 29.7cm);
  2. The poster consists of several components including:
      Introuction
      Method
      Results
      Conclusion
  3. The poster must contain the title, committee logo and Author's University logo, background/introduction/abstract, Method, Results (text and images/photography/schemes), Conclusion, References (additional), Contact details (email address), Information The background should be brief and directly related to the problem (Objectives - Methods - Findings - Conclusions and Suggestions);
  4. The committee logo can be downloaded via the link provided by the organizer
  5. Posters should be readable and clear
  6. The recommended linespacing guideline is 1.2 spaces
  7. Use sub-headings with a size larger than the text (you can also underline/use bold)
  8. Use no more than 2 typefaces/fonts
  9. Do not use all capital letters
  10. Margins must match the size of the columns
  11. E-poster layout design must pay attention to the principle of formal-non-formal balance, namely symmetry-asymmetry, the principle of unity in the arrangement of image elements, colours, backgrounds, movements directing the reader's eyes to flow throughout the poster area
  12. Consider hierarchy and contrast to show the emphasis of objects or things that are prioritized
  13. The contents of the poster must be readable in a structured manner for ease of navigation
  14. The poster is made with computer application software (with graphs, tables accompanied by photographic documentation results which are highly recommended)
  15. The document is saved in PDF format with a minimum resolution of Max. 5 MB (clear and not blurry)
  16. Posters are presented online on July 31, 2024 in the form of a “video recording” with a duration of Max. 5 minutes
